Finding Lawyer Consultation 101: Getting the Most Out of Your Meeting
Navigating legal matters can be daunting. That's where a lawyer consultation comes in, providing you with valuable guidance and understanding about your situation. To harness the benefits of your consultation, it's vital to be equipped.
Initially, collect all relevant materials pertaining to your case. This could include contracts, correspondence, police reports, and any other pertinent information.
Before meeting with the lawyer, list out your queries. Be detailed in your inquiries to ensure you receive constructive answers. During the consultation itself, attentively listen to the lawyer's recommendations. Don't hesitate to reiterate any points that are ambiguous.
Finally, a well-prepared and intentional consultation can lay the basis for a successful legal strategy.

First and foremost, you'll need to determine the organization of your business. Whether you choose to operate as a sole proprietorship, partnership, LLC, or corporation, each structure has distinct legal implications.
- Choosing the right structure will impact your liability, taxation, and overall operational framework.
